ROYAL MALE CHOIR

ANNUAL MEETING A recommendation from the committee that there should be three concerts in one season instead of four was adopted at the annual meeting of the Royal Dunedin Male Choir last night when the president, Mr .T. Hope, was in the chair. In moving that the recommendation be adopted, the chairman of the committee, Mr N. M. Ellis, said that the subscriptions had not been increased since the inception of the choir 86 years ago. Continuing, Mr Ellis said that with three concerts, more preparatory work could be done, and this would result in a much-improved standard of performance. He considered that the revenue would be just as buoyant and the expenses would be very much less. Even if the meeting carried the motion, Mr Ellis added, the choir would still have to give four concerts this year as some subscriptions had already been received. Mr G, J. Errington said that the choir was the only one in New Zealand to give four concerts in a season.—After further discussion, the motion was carried. An amendment that a postal vote be taken of subscribers was lost by a large majority. The annual report and balance shew, which were adopted, showed that the choir had experienced a successful year. The committee, it was stated, was sorry to lose the services of Mr A. H. Pettitt as pianist, but Mr T. C. Somerville had proved a capable successor to Mr Pettitt. It was reported that the choir’s membership had increased from 80 to 103. Appreciation of the work of Mr Ernest Drake as conductor was expressed in the report, and the various speakers also paid tributes to him. The following office-bearers were elected:—President, Mr J. Hope (reelected); vice-presidents—l 3 were elected; hon. treasurer, Mr A. N. Mac Gibbon; secretary, Mr E. Richardson; overseas secretary, Mr J. G. Butler; registrar, Mr G. J. Errington; hon. auditors, Messrs T. F. Basire and C. G. Dunn; committee— Messrs N. M. Ellis, F. W. Parker, E. C. S. Falconer, J. Dixon, and A. G. Fleming.
